Centerbrook Architects' monograph provides and illustrated indepth portrayal of the influences that have gone some way to help make buildings of great variation, appeal and timelessness. Featured aspects include villageness, music, sacred space, transformers, celebration spaces, silhouette, technology, simplicity, craft, ornament, clients, televised designathons, landscape, spaces between buildings, site, context and fun.
